@dark_lord05 She is always called Glinda in the Oz canon and all legit Oz adaptations because Glinda is the name which L. Frank Baum gave her one hundred and nineteen years ago; it's originally a Welsh name meaning "bright" and "good." It may also be a portmanteau on his part, combining "glint," "glitter," and "glimmer" with the euphony of the name Linda. The only people who call her "Glenda" are people who get her name wrong. Surprised how the wicked witch of the west didn’t die she was supposed to go through the trap door when the fire when on but the trap door was stuck and was set on fire due to her make up which was made of copper and copper is really bad for ur skin and cause skin burn by its self and was very bad if to fire
@MaskedMan663 жыл бұрын
It wasn't a trap door, it was an elevator, and it worked fine; the problem was that the flames went up too soon. The way it was supposed to work was that she would be under the stage when the flames erupted, and that was how the first take went, but then they did some retakes, and that was when things went wrong. But Miss Hamilton survived (obviously) and finished her work like the tough lady she was, and she loved the movie for the rest of her life, and even played the WWW many more times on stage and T.V.

Whatever happened to the witch of the south in this? (In the original book there were 4. 2 east and west and 2 North and south)
@MaskedMan663 жыл бұрын
They were basically flip-flopped; Glinda became the Good Witch of the North, while Tattypoo, now the Good Witch of the South, remained unseen in this version. Of course in the original story, it was Tattypoo who met Dorothy in the Munchkin Country.
